THE JOB

Signal Advisors is seeking a Senior Planning Specialist to elevate the technical planning acumen of our advisor community. In this role, you’ll help advisors translate client goals and data into clear, actionable planning strategies—integrating protection, income, and accumulation concepts into cohesive recommendations.

Your work sits at the intersection of financial analysis and advisor enablement. You’ll take the messy, incomplete, real-world inputs that sales-oriented advisors bring to us and turn them into structured, modular planning insights they can confidently deliver to clients. You’ll also provide technical guidance on where annuities, life insurance, and investment considerations fit within a broader, well-constructed financial plan.

This is a role for someone who enjoys being the technical backbone behind strong advisors—someone who can see the strategy behind the products, connect the dots quickly, and bring clarity to complex client scenarios.

What You’ll Get To Do

  • Translate advisor-submitted client data into structured planning proposals that address a wide range of client objectives, from common retirement income, longevity and risk management concerns to advanced tax and estate planning needs.
  • Design clear, modular planning recommendations that advisors can present directly to clients, connecting how asset management, annuities and life insurance each support the broader plan.
  • Evaluate advisor goals and client constraints to identify suitable product strategies—using product knowledge as a tool within a planning framework, not the end goal.
  • Guide advisors through technical questions related to planning logic, case design, suitability considerations, and the strategic role of individual solutions.
  • Support field underwriting diligence by helping advisors understand risk factors and set appropriate expectations with applicants.
  • Create and refine planning deliverables (summaries, scenario comparisons, plan modules) that elevate advisor professionalism and deepen client trust.
  • Provide thoughtful, planning-first support via platform messaging, live phone support and case consultations—bringing clarity and direction to sales-oriented advisors who rely on deep technical expertise.
  • Collaborate with the Planning team to evolve our tools, templates, workflows, and internal knowledge base as our offering grows.

What You Have

  • Certified Financial Planner (CFP) credential required, or be able and willing to obtain CFP mark within 12 months of hire.
  • 1-2 years of experience in financial planning or paraplanning.
  • A deep knowledge of insurance products, especially annuities.
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ills, with a keen attention to detail.
